After last week's shocking ending, it should come as no surprise that Theresa was a no show at her wedding. The real question on "Bride and Go Seek" was this: did she run or did someone take her?

I think we're all betting on that latter one. As Dan pointed out when he read Theresa's vows to Ethan, those words didn't seem written by a person who couldn't commit.

Will There Be a Wedding?

Even though the whole town may think that Dan is in denial and has gone off his rocker, everyone involved with the twins mystery knows better. Theresa got too involved in solving the Derek Roger's murder and someone went after her. Whoever did it was really damn thorough, too, cleaning out her apartment, car and leaving the ring. 

I know I used the term "whoever" because even though the ending brought us to Ted at Derek's grave facing Emma who found his missing hospital badge, it still doesn't all add up. Or does it? Is it too easy to assume that Ted wanted to protect the secret so first he bribed Derek and then he attacked Theresa? Also, doesn't Ted not even know there is a twin?

Last week, Theresa addressed the person with a shocked and disbelieving "you?!" before the credits rolled. If it were Alec, I think she would've said Alec. Then this week the footsteps left by the grave were from a man and a woman. But since Dan attacked Alec and the investigation got shut down, just how many sets of footprints were there? More than one man? Or more than one woman perhaps?

I know some of you readers were tossing around the idea of Jordan being the killer. I gotta say that I'm just not getting that vibe. He came clean to Mads too quickly this week. He seems scared of Rebecca. He made the call from Flagstaff but obviously it's because Rebecca was framing Alec. There are still so many questions here.

Did anyone else think that Thayer seemed awkwardly suspicious this week? Do you chalk it up to his insecurity that Emma may still have feelings for Ethan or do you think something's there? Right now my money is on Ted, Rebecca or maybe even Thayer as the wild card. I think Alec is off the hook.

There were some sweet moments this week, mostly involving Laurel and Emma.
